Kirkcaldy to Roydon by train

Planning a train journey from Kirkcaldy to Roydon? The trip usually takes about 7hrs 39 mins, covering approximately 326 miles (526 kilometres). With roughly 18 trains operating daily, you have plenty of options to suit your schedule. Booking your tickets ahead of time can snag you fares as low as £40.60, offering an economical choice for savvy travelers.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Kirkcaldy to Roydon start from as little as £40.60

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Kirkcaldy to Roydon start from £93.20 one way

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Kirkcaldy to Roydon are available for £198.40 one way

Station Facilities and Services

Kirkcaldy Train Station stands out for its comprehensive range of facilities designed to offer comfort and accessibility to all passengers. The ticket office operates daily, from 6:30 a.m. to 7:00 p.m during weekdays and Saturdays, and from 8:00 a.m. to 7:15 p.m. on Sundays, ensuring travelers can access services during peak hours. For those who prefer a digital approach to purchasing tickets, ticket machines are readily available, and importantly, they are accessible for those requiring assistance.

As you enter the station, you’ll be greeted with easily accessible platforms, categorized under Category A for accessibility. While the station boasts ramp access, accessible parking options, and step-free access throughout, it's important to note the lack of accessible toilets, which travelers might need to plan around.

Whether you're waiting for a train or simply want some respite, the station offers waiting rooms open every day from 6:30 a.m. to 7:30 p.m., and there are seating areas for comfort. For any immediate queries or assistance, help points are stationed throughout for convenience.

Shopping, Dining, and Other Amenities

Those in need of refreshments will find a mobile coffee van and the well-known WHSmith to fulfill quick snack requirements. Although there isn't an ATM available, other amenities such as photo booths cater to additional traveler needs. While public Wi-Fi access is available, enhancing connectivity for all travelers, unfortunately, there isn't a currency exchange facility within the premises.

Onward Travel Options

The seamless connectivity extends beyond the train services at Kirkcaldy. For rail replacement services, buses conveniently stop outside the station building at the entrance to Platform 2. Bus travelers can explore options with ease via Traveline Scotland’s services, accessible both online or by phone, making transitions between transport modes smooth and hassle-free.

Taxi services are accessible, and further information about available taxis can be found on the Train Taxi website. For the eco-friendly traveler, bicycle hire is an available option through Spokes Cycles, ensuring the environmentally conscious commuter has local transport support.

Everything you need to know about Roydon Station

Overview of Roydon Station

Located in the charming village of Roydon, Essex, Roydon train station serves as a quiet gateway to the bustling cityscape of London and the serene landscapes of surrounding towns. The station is managed by Greater Anglia and is a part of its West Anglia Main Line service. Serving a mix of commuters and leisure travelers, it blends the rural allure with modern convenience, ensuring a hassle-free experience for all passengers.

Facilities at Roydon Station

While Roydon station lacks a ticket office, it compensates with the presence of ticket machines that are available for collecting pre-purchased tickets. With accessibility in mind, these machines are easily reachable for passengers with disabilities. The station features smartcard validators, which add to the convenience for tech-savvy travelers who prefer a digital mode of travel.

Despite its quaint size, Roydon station prioritizes passenger assistance with the availability of a help point staffed around the clock, ensuring that no query goes unresolved. However, passengers are advised that the station lacks luggage storage and lost property facilities, so plan accordingly.

Connecting with Your Journey

Traveling to and from Roydon is seamless with several local bus services providing connectivity to the surrounding regions. The station is not served by a rail replacement service, but taxis can be easily accessed for a more personalized journey. For cyclists, the station offers a convenient bicycle storage solution situated on platform 1, although there's no cycle hire available on-site.

Accessibility Features

Accessibility is embraced at Roydon station with step-free access available to both platforms via a level crossing on High Street, enhancing ease for passengers with reduced mobility. The station is classified as a B1 station, indicating that while most areas are accessible, some support could still be needed. Passengers can benefit from the presence of an induction loop and accessible ticket machines. However, no ramps are available for train access, so prior arrangements for assistance are recommended.
